Crystal 23

Masthead Sloop · Fin w/transom Hung Rudder · First built 1961

An Alan Buchanan-designed masthead sloop that evolved into the Halcyon 23 and was famously fitted out by Stebbings & Sons

Designed by Alan H. Buchanan, built by French Bros.

Is it for you?

Character

Where this design lands on the numbers a shopper trusts — read straight from her own ratios.

TrailerableBeam 2.29 m — inside the 2.55 m no-permit tow width across most of Europe, and the 2.59 m US and Canadian limit. About 1,361 kg of hull, so roughly 1,950 kg on a trailer: check that against your own towing rating.Shoal draftDraws 1.07 m, board up where she has one — creeks, sandbars and thin anchorages most keels have to stay out of.
LivelySea-kindly

Her moderate displacement on a moderate beam gives 16 — a quick, lively motion that feels every wave.

Comfort ratio 16
CoastalBluewater

2.08 — right around the 2.0 line, the edge between coastal and offshore.

Capsize screening 2.08
LightHeavy

223 — moderately heavy for her waterline, a balanced cruising weight.

Displacement / length 223
EasygoingPowered-up

17.4 — moderate power for her weight; steady, all-round performance.

Sail area / displacement 17.4
TenderStiff

28% of her weight is ballast — on the tender side; she'll heel readily and want a reef sooner.

Ballast 28%

A balanced, easily-driven cruiser — comfortable and forgiving for coastal work.
